Author:
Lida Shivers Leech
Born: July 12, 1873, Mayville, New Jersey. Died: March 4, 1962, Long Beach, California. Leech spent her childhood in Cape May Court House, New Jersey, and attended Columbia University and Temple University. She played the organ at Bethany Methodist Church in Camden, New Jersey, served as accompanist at evangelical services, and wrote some 500 hymn tunes in her lifetime.
